Yetunde Price (1972–2003): The Eldest and The Loss
Yetunde Price was the eldest of the five sisters and served as a personal assistant to both Venus and Serena Williams. She was also a registered nurse and a devoted mother to three children. Her life was tragically cut short on September 14, 2003, when she was fatally shot in a drive-by shooting in Compton, California. The tragedy occurred near the family's childhood tennis court, a devastating event that profoundly impacted the entire family. In 2018, nearly 15 years after her death, Venus and Serena Williams, along with their family, opened the Yetunde Price Resource Center (YPRC) in Compton. The center was established to honor Yetunde's legacy and provide a crucial resource for the community where the sisters grew up. The YPRC focuses on providing trauma-informed programs and services to individuals and families impacted by violence. It offers a safe space and resources for healing, a direct and powerful response to the circumstances of Yetunde’s death.
